Is Bark Busters Right for You? Let's Answer Your Questions.

Every Bark Busters trainer has received extensive instruction to understand how dogs interact, learn, and perceive the world – and we teach you to communicate with your dog in ways they understand. We conduct private, in-home training sessions that are customized to each dog and client’s needs and give you the tools and skills you need to address challenges as they arise. We also offer a life-of-dog guarantee that ensures we are here to help whenever you need us. Any Breed. Any Age. Any Issue. We support our clients and their dogs with everything from puppy training to resolving severe behavioral issues.

Sometimes the case calls for the use of food to build positive associations; however, Bark Busters does not use a treat-based reward system. Our research and 30-plus years of experience have shown us that praise and affection are the best motivators, particularly in dogs that are stressed, fearful, or not food-driven. 

No. Our approach is humane. Pain, punishment, and fear do not work and most often make things worse. Education using clear communication is our key to getting great results and building a trusting, positive relationship between you and your dog.

Your trainer will learn your dog’s temperament and any behavioral challenges you wish to address. After we determine your training priorities and goals, we will coach you through the exercises best suited for your dog. Our training methods are built on trust and respect between you and your canine companion – techniques we have seen achieve consistent, long-lasting results over our 30-plus years in business.

The number of visits depends on both your and your dog’s needs. Some people begin seeing progress with their dogs immediately; other dogs have more persistent problems and require numerous visits. We charge a flat fee, so if your case is more challenging or new issues arise, you don’t pay anything extra. We are here to help you get results!

The cost depends on your dog and its issues, your location, and the number of dogs involved. Please contact your local trainer so we can find out more about the situation and provide you with an accurate quote.
